Elizabeth Olsen is better known as Wanda Maximoff aka Scarlett Witch. She first made an appearance as Scarlett Witch in ‘Avengers: Age of Ultron’ (2015). Since she also starred in ‘Captain America: Civil War’ (2016), ‘Avengers: Infinity War’ (2018), ‘Avengers: Endgame’ (2019), and ‘Doctor Strange in the Multiverse of Madness’ (2022).

Wanda Maximoff even has her miniseries, titled WandaVision (2021). The show follows Wanda Maximoff and Vision, and their life in the town of Westview, New Jersey. Elizabeth Olsen received multiple nominations, including Primetime Emmy Award and a Golden Globe Award for her role in the series.

The last of Elizabeth Olsen’s Wanda Maximoff was seen in ‘Doctor Strange in the Multiverse of Madness’ (2022). In the movie, her mind was corrupted by the Darkhold and she believed the only way to see her children again was to find them in a different universe. Her violent nature caused her to be rejected by her children and she redeems herself by destroying every version of Darkhold in the multiverse and ends up taking her own life in the process.

Elizabeth Olsen is rumored to reprise her role of Wanda Maximoff in the upcoming ‘Agatha: Coven of Chaos’. It would be interesting to see if she makes a return as her character is currently buried under Mount Wundagore. There have been speculations that she did not die in ‘Doctor Strange in the Multiverse of Madness’ (2022) and is likely alive because of her powers.

Elizabeth Olsen’s Scarlet Witch in X-Men

Wanda along with her twin brother Pietro joined the HYDRA and underwent several experiments and mutations to become the supervisions of themselves. They both joined the Avengers to stop Ultron, after learning his true intentions. 

The X-Men and The Avengers are from two different universes but kind of is based on a similar idea. Bunch of Superheros working together to defeat the bad guy. And the crossover would not be something new as the groups have worked together in the past in Marvel Comics. 

Elizabeth Olsen in a Q&A Panel at Comic-Con 2023 revealed her plans. She wants to continue playing the role of Wanda Maximoff. Wanda isn’t much different from the X-Men, she is a result of Mutation after being experimented on by the HYDRA. 

“Oh gosh, I just want to figure out the whole mutant thing, but none of us can do anything about it. We’re not X-Men, but I would just love to explore that so much. X-Men was my first experience with superhero-type films.” said Elizabeth.
